How we Revitalized SOPREMA's Marketing & Sales Tools
SOPREMA was the oldest yet most recent member to the US roofing industry. SOPREMA as a company turned 100 years old in 2008 however only began manufacturing product in the US in the early 1990's. With the help of Felber & Felber Marketing's public relations services, SOPREMA was becoming known within the trade industry, sales were good, brand awareness was up, however there was one problem – SOPREMA's collateral materials needed a makeover. The brochures and sell sheets were outdated and didn't reflect a 100 year-old, world-class manufacturer.
